With its comic book art style and gameplay centered around hundreds of combinations of weapons, abilities, and upgrades,Roboquesthas drawn comparisons to theBorderlandsseries. While that’s certainly valid in broad terms,Roboquestgoes its own way with a roguelite loop of in-run level ups and meta-progression upgrades. The gunplay and movement feel great, the weapons and characters are varied, and so too are the enemies and bosses players will face.
Things only get more hectic in co-op, with two players being able to synergize their builds and enemies that are scaled up to provide more challenge. The game is surprisingly robust for an indie roguelite and cankeep two co-op partners entertainedfor countless hours.
WhilePayday 3certainly has more to offer now than when it launched,Payday 2still remains the classic co-op game of the two in many players' eyes. There’s more content and variety, and co-op heisters who have the choice might still prefer to go back to those classic maps.
For those who are still unfamiliar,Payday 2is an FPS with a twist. Here, players work together to extract as much cash or valuables as they can from a map, so rounds will often start out quietly, with the FPS part happening once the alarms go off. There are plenty of maps inPayday 2that deviate from this basic formula in a number of ways, too, which is one of the reasons that even modern co-op partners looking for a new FPS could do a lot worse than checking outPayday 2.
Deep Rock Galactictakes co-op fun seriously. Everything about the game is designed with co-op in mind, from the synergies between different character classes to the social options in the game’s hub.The game really shines with four players working together, but it works for any co-op team of at least two. It can technically be played in single player, but that does feel like missing out on a lot of the fun.
Deep Rock Galactictasks players with fending off alien creatures while mining malleable maps that can be traversed and terraformed in various ways. This feeds into the co-op gameplay, with characters having different ways of traversing and interacting with the environment. The FPS part of the game is often hectic, and playing with friends makes this much more fun and elevates the title a great deal.
When it comes to zombie horde shooters, there have been many games that tried to emulate the success of Valve’sLeft 4 Deadseries. While some would say that it doesn’t quite live up to those classics,Back 4 Bloodis the closest thing to a modern version of the co-op horde FPS king.
It’s an absolute blast to play in a group, with players trying to co-ordinate their characters and weapon selections in order to navigate the zombie hordes and other hazards. For co-op players who love tomow down waves of undead enemies,Back 4 Bloodoffers up an impressive onslaught of foes and often gives players creative ways to deal with them.
Far Cry 6doesn’t do a lot to innovate on previousFar Crygames, but for fans of the series, it’s got all the gameplay of its predecessor and a few new bells and whistles to aid in combat and traversal. The entirety of the game’s open world campaign can beplayed in two-player co-op, and it’s one of the most expansive FPS campaigns that two co-op partners can take on.
With players able to bring along animal companions and rebel NPCs getting involved in firefights, the FPS combat inFar Cry 6can get chaotic fast. Especially as the game gets progressively harder, with better-equipped enemies, it can feel a lot better to have a co-op partner along for the ride.
Dead Island 2combines first-person melee and first-person shooting gameplay with its creative weapon crafting system to provide aco-op game with endless entertainmentfor players who love some zombie gore. After completing the first few missions, players get the option to open their game to online co-op either with friends or through matchmaking. The game supports up to three players with shared story and quest progression.
Unlike the firstDead Island, guns are plentiful enough in the sequel that they feel like a true part of the gameplay, and they can be crafted with additional elements and effects, just like the melee weapons. The dynamic dismemberment system and reactive environments make for some memorable co-op gameplay moments, too.
When it comes to a fun online co-op FPS experience,Destiny 2’s raids and dungeonsare up there with the best experiences a group of friends can have. The game has gone through many overhauls and expansions, and most of what constituted the original story campaign is no longer present, but there’s still plenty of shooting and looting to do acrossDestiny 2’s maps.
The focus now is on the aforementioned challenging multiplayer PvE content and the expansion campaigns, so new players might get a little lost approaching the game now. But, for a group of co-op friends, even the experience of grinding item power levels can be a fun one due to the large amount of variety for both loot and enemies.
Borderlands 3’s story campaign certainly didn’t come up to the standards of its predecessor, but for a fun co-op FPS game, it’s hard to beat the chaotic feeling of high-levelBorderlands 3gameplay. The extensive character-building options via skill trees and gear and the synergies between characters in co-op can lead to screen-clearing combos and chaotic brawls. The co-op gameplay further elevates this looter shooter FPS, and it’s also one of those rare games thatlets players co-op from the couchas well as just online.
As the game evolved after its release, the endgame was expanded with Raid-like dungeons such as the Maliwan and Guardian Takedowns, and there’s plenty to chase in terms of legendary items and weapons as players push up the difficulty scale. While fans eagerly await the release ofBorderlands 4later this year,Borderlands 3is well worth revisiting for any co-op squads who might have skipped it.
